Health


Medical Centres and Medical camps:

The Sahaj Marg Spirituality Foundation has established and supports several medical centres in India to provide medical relief for the benefit of the public.

The Free medical center at Babuji Memorial Ashram, Chennai, was established in January 2005, with the idea of providing free medical treatment to the local population as well as to the abhyasis. It is funded by SMSF. In this center services of different system of medicine like allopathy, homeopathy, accupuncture, physiotherapy and specialties like opthalmology, dentistry, gynaecology, cardiology, dermatology, general surgery and orthopedy, pediatrics & general medicine are provided on a regular basis. Necessary drugs are also dispensed free of cost.

The medical centre runs on a daily basis and is opened to all. All consultations and treatment given in the medical centre premises are free.

Uttaranchal, Satkhol Ashram: Medical Center at Satkhol is situated in the Ashram. It started operation on May 2001. This center is providing free medical service to all villages within 30 km radius. A well-equipped dental clinic runs every second and fourth week-end of the month under the care of qualified dental surgeons. Everything is free for villagers including dental treatment. Dental abhyasi patients have to pay 50% of charges as per instruction of Rev. Master.

Satkhol medical centre organizes a "Specialist Camps" every six months inviting doctors from all disciplines for 3 days. Future plans include establishing a DOT (Directly Observed Therapy) Center for Tuberculosis Patients and an Operations Theater.

Medical Center at Allahabad: A Medical center has come up in Allahabad on 07th May 2006 at SRCM Allahabad. Health center, Allahabad runs all days of the week and has 3 wings - Allopathic, Homeopathic and Acupressure. Each wing has assigned doctors who are doing their duties with true love and dedication on week days and weekends.

Medical camps at Madurai are organized once a month on Sundays since January 2006. Seven cubicles for investigation, examination and treatment, a scanning centre, a laboratory for blood groupings, blood tests, free distribution of drugs and an exhibition educating for a healthy hygienic and happy life are part of these camps. Other medical camps have been organized at Kanakapura and Hyderabad.

Medical insurance:

Inmates and families residing inside the Babuji Memorial Ashram in Chennai are covered by a medical insurance supported by the Foundation.
